Traditional MBT tools
• Hard to take in use
• Closed
• Limited extending
• Advanced algorithms
• Expensive
Osmo tester
• Easy start
• Flexible
• Easy to extend
• Simple algorithms
• Free (open source)

Osmo tester idea
public class ExampleModel{
int i = 0;
@Guard(“increase") public guardfunction() { return true; //Return true if this transition is allowed to execute } @Transition(“example") public void transitionfunction() { System.out.println(i++); //This code is executed when transition is selected }
… public static void main(String[] args) { OSMOTester tester = new OSMOTester(new ExampleModel()); tester.generate(); }
}
15
“Model is pure java code, Which makes possible to use Any java library”
Many additional features
• Support online and offline MBT
• Requirements tagging
• Coverage calculations
• Many test design algorithms, also manual drive
• Coverage, time and length based stopping criteria
• Self written adapters to the SUT
• Custom test output formats
• Easy to integrate with Jenkins
• Model reuse and combining
• Probability numbers support

Tips
• Modelling
• Good model is high level, modular and cover core functionality
• Start from small and continue iteratively
• Adaptation
• Reuse code from test automation or development if possible
• Running
• Run tests always automatically
• Fixed run length for verifying and ”unlimited” for finding some new
• Reports
• Report what you need to know, visual is mostly better
• OSMO is not good if you need very sophisticated algorithms, but most people don’t need those

What kind of model?
• Idea of this testing
• Do actions and verify that other clients data is same
• Model includes actions which can be seen in other client like
• Upload a file
• Remove a file
• Rename a file
• Check quota
• Check that file exist
• Check that all files exist as supposed

What are changing in test runs
• New file set each time
• New test accounts each time
• Random amount of uploaded files
• Randomly removed files
• Randomly renamed files
• Random checks

Experiences
• Useful testing because
• Tells well the status of core functionality
• Is very close the new user use case
• Test generation is easy to do with OSMO
• Modeling is easy and support well iterative development
• Test parameterization is easy
• The challenges
• Adapters are not easy to do and maintain
• I keep my testing enough simple, then I don’t need too much maintenance
• Automating test run was challenging in first time
• Developers was helping me

My MBT cooking receipt
1. Find out the core functionality
2. Make a simple model of that
3. Make adaptation for test running
4. Automate test runs
5. Run model continuously against SUT
6. Put the results visible in your room for seeing the “temperature”
7. Keep the radiator GREEN
